Job description

This is a job working for Big Tex Trailer World
SUMMARY
Maintain all aspects of the store operation including safety, sales, service, parts, operations, inventory, rentals, employment issues and marketing.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Ensure that the store is opened and closed each business day to ensure proper security and customer service.
  • Coach and lead sales employees, including personal sales, to meet or exceed sales and margin goals.
  • Manage the parts and service department including the warranty process to ensure sales goals are met or exceeded, productivity is high and customers have a positive experience.
  • Ensure that all store standards are consistently met including, but not limited to: safety, cleanliness, security, customer service, cash handling, banking, regulatory compliance, etc.
  • Ensure that products are ordered in a timely and efficient manner. Ensure that products are properly received, stocked, and priced when they come in. Including assembly of trailers.
  • Assist customers in making the best trailer choice based on needs
  • Highly motivated leader capable of motivating others to achieve company goals
  • Use your management and leadership skills to develop staff and grow dealership revenue
  • Be a visible leader in the dealership and interface with customers and employees
  • Forecast, manage, and maintain existing inventory and incoming products
  • Coordinate display of all trailers and parts at dealership
  • Strong interpersonal skills and ability to resolve issues ethically and with minimal conflict
  • Maintain overall continuity of Sales and Service Department
  • Oversee Office Administrator in all aspects of clerical duties
  • Adhere to all policies and procedures referring to cash handling and bank deposits.
  • Attend Trade Shows, Sale Barns, Co-ops, Veterinarians, Farm Expos, Tractor Pulls, etc. to help drive overall sales initiative of the Dealership
  • Work week to include Monday thru Saturday (excepting company holidays), recognizing that the store should be properly staffed at all times

Qualifications
  • High school diploma or equivalent (GED) required, Associate's or Bachelor's degree preferred.
  • 3-5 years of management experience in a retail or sales environment preferred.
  • 3-5 years of sales experience preferred.
  • Valid Driver's License.
